這篇文章運用簡單易懂的例子給大家介紹生產者消費者模型ThreadLocal,內容非常詳細,感興趣的小伙伴們可以參考借鑒,希望對大家能有所幫助。1、生產者消費者模型作用和示例如下:1)通過平衡生產者的生
上次說到解決并發的問題,需要用到信號量。下面,簡單復習一下。 信號量 信號量是一種變量,它只能取正整數值,對這些正整數只能進行兩種操作:等待和信號。(在我的理解,信號量就是用來訪問一些臨界資源而設計的
想要了解更多關于Java生產者消費者問題的演變嗎?那就看看這篇文章吧,我們分別用舊方法和新方法來處理這個問題。 生產者消費者問題是一個典型的多進程同步問題。 對于大多數人來說,這個問題可能是我們在學校
生產者-消費者(producer-consumer)問題,也稱作有界緩沖區(bounded-buffer)問題,兩個進程共享一個公共的固定大小的緩沖區。其中一個是生產者,用于將消息放入緩沖區;另外一個
代碼及注釋如下 #Auther Bob #--*--conding:utf-8 --*-- #生產者消費者模型,這里的例子是這樣的,有一個廚師在做包子,有一個顧客在吃包子,有一個服務員在儲存包子,
1.模擬實現kafka的生產者消費者(原生API) 解決相關依賴:
spark讀取kafka數據流提供了兩種方式createDstream和createDirectStream。兩者區別如下:1、KafkaUtils.createDstream構造函數為KafkaUt
條件變量有關函數:當向條件變量發送一個信號時,如果沒有線程等待在條件變量,那么該信號會丟失。生產者消費者模型:關系: 同步生產者消費者&
一、消息的存儲方式ActiveMQ支持JMS規范中的持久化消息與非持久化消息持久化消息通常用于不管是否消費者在線,它們都會保證消息會被消費者消費。當消息被確認消費后,會從存儲中刪除非持久化消息通常用于
本文主要包括以下內容:通過生產者-消費者模式保證數據鏈路的魯棒性改進音頻錄制及播放,提高語音通信質量采用多播實現設備發現及跨路由通信實現對講進程與UI進程的通信(AIDL)一、通過生產者-消費者模式保